Expected Range
The expected range of the Tesla Cybertruck varies based on the model chosen. Here are some estimates:
- Single Motor RWD: Approximately 250 miles
- Dual Motor AWD: Approximately 300 miles
- Tri Motor AWD: Approximately 500 miles
Factors Affecting Battery Life
Several factors can influence the battery life of the Cybertruck, including:
- Driving habits: Aggressive acceleration and high speeds can reduce range.
- Terrain: Hilly or off-road conditions may decrease efficiency.
- Weather: Extreme temperatures can impact battery performance.

Home Charging
For many owners, home charging will be the primary method. Tesla provides:
- Level 1 Charging: Standard 120V outlet, providing a slow charge.
- Level 2 Charging: 240V outlet, offering a faster charge suitable for overnight charging.
Supercharging Network
The Tesla Supercharger network is designed for rapid charging on long trips. Key features include:
- Fast charging capabilities, adding up to 200 miles of range in about 15 minutes.
- Access to a growing network of Supercharger stations across the country.

Battery Lifespan
Battery lifespan is a crucial consideration for electric vehicle owners. Tesla’s batteries are designed to last, with many factors contributing to their longevity:
- Robust battery management systems to prevent overcharging and overheating.
- Warranty coverage typically lasting 8 years or 100,000 miles, whichever comes first.
